Investing On Platinum Buyers

Platinum buyers are relatively rare compared to those for gold and silver

. That's most likely since platinum can command costs even higher than gold. It's also fitting, as platinum is all the a lot more rare. Platinum is really but one member of a group of metals known since the Platinum Group of Metals. The others are iridium, palladium, ruthenium, rhodium, and osmium. Aside from its use in jewelry, platinum is also employed in precision equipment for instance that discovered in laboratories.

Platinum and platinum-group members require a mix of oxygen and fuel when being melted because of their higher melting point. Platinum and its cousins must be cast with special processes due to this high melting point. These white metals are very dense and resist tarnishing. No flux is required when soldering.

The heavy weight of platinum and its durability make it a favorite inside the jewelry industry, for which many platinum buyers work. Platinum can be utilized to hold fine gemstones firmly in place. Its naturally white luster makes it an ideal setting against which to contrast the brilliance of the diamond. It's also used on its own since the centerpiece.

Incredibly, there was a time when platinum was employed for easy pots and pans because people did not value it at all. In fact, it wasn't until the early twentieth century that platinum became utilized for jewelry. Then it became so valuable, as it has other much much more crucial uses, for example for armament, that the U.S. government banned the further production of platinum jewelry.

Platinum jewelry can contain various amounts of pure platinum. The United States' Federal Trade Commission, or FTC, governs the acceptable standards for platinum jewelry sold in America. According to these guidelines, which platinum buyers must know, platinum content is expressed in parts per thousand.

Jewelry that contains at least nine hundred and fifty parts per thousand of pure platinum is merely described as "platinum." Those containing between nine hundred and fifty and eight hundred and fifty components per thousand are marked "Plat" or "Pt," preceded by the number of the amount of platinum contained. The FTC is currently reviewing market requests to allow manufacturers to mark jewelry as platinum even if it contains no platinum-group members!

If you'll be buying platinum, be positive to inquire about the platinum content and markings. And usually get a second opinion! Even a third or fourth would do, though ensure you are obtaining independent appraisals, as the jewelry business is really a really close-knit industry and various shops may be owned by the same family.
